While many modern Linux distributions offer pre-compiled binaries via apt or yum , the version provided in official repositories is often older (such as the 6.9 series found in Debian 12). Downloading the source archive directly from ImageMagick's Official Site or mirrors like SourceForge is the preferred method for users needing version 7’s advanced features, such as support for arbitrary colorspaces and pixel channels. ImageMagick 7.1.1-15 is a specific release of the open-source software suite used for creating, editing, composing, or converting digital images. The .tar.gz archive is the standard compressed source distribution for Unix-like systems (Linux, macOS, BSD), containing the raw source code required to compile and install the utility manually.
